This rifle shows a receiver code of “337 1940,” which denotes production at Gustloff Werke in 1940. This is a rare receiver code, as in 1939 BSW’s tooling was sold/transferred to Gustloff Werke and used code 330 only until 1941 when their code was changed to BCD. The rifle shows authentic weathered finish. The rifle is parts-matching except for the bolt, which matches itself, and the floorplate. The rifle is import marked, and most of the swastikas on the rifle are peened over. The rifle has a dark, rough bore, but in our testing the rifle shoots to point of aim with no keyholing.
